Plugin authors on the Lanternfall SDK report that after a dropped socket, the reconnect handshake re-reads session state from the replica, which can lag behind the primary and cause duplicate subscription rows. I've documented the reproduction in the handover folder, including the exact backoff timings that trigger it. Please verify the fix against the parity replica, not production. The replica you should connect to for verification uses the connection string below.

replica DSN, bagaf-bagep: mssql://praion_svc:7RJjXrE@db-3c46.halixcorp.internal:5432/zorix

## Tuning

Rolloutwright evaluates flag cohorts on a fixed cadence, and most of its behavior is governed by a small set of constants rather than runtime config. New team members should understand these before touching the evaluator: they control cohort refresh intervals, the maximum percentage step per rollout tick, and the abort threshold tied to the error-rate monitor. Changing any of them affects every flag in the fleet simultaneously, so alterations require a design note and two approvals. The current defaults are listed below.

tuning table, yahap-hahip:
BUDGETS = {
    "praiel": 88,
    "quenox": 61,
    "nordor": 332,
    "gorix": 835,
    "ruswyn": 186,
}

Subject: Memtrace cut-over complete

Team,

Cut-over to Memtrace v2 for GPU memory profiling finished last night. Old v1 agents are disabled; any tickets referencing v1 dashboards should be closed as resolved-by-migration. Sampling overhead is now under 2% and allocation traces include kernel names. Known gap: profiles older than 30 days were not migrated. Point customers at the v2 docs for setup questions. For reference when troubleshooting, the agent now runs with the following configuration.

settings of bagaf-bawip:
[aldax]
port = 5000
region = south-4
host = aldax.brasklabs.corp
team = brivan
timeout_ms = 2000
retries = 2